When the skin has imperfections, it’s easy to think that sunshine will help fade them and leave a healthy glow in their place. Instead, after a period of sun exposure, the skin worsens: this is the rebound effect.
UV rays dry the skin but stimulate sebum production. As the skin thickens, sebum accumulates and blocks the pores. After sun exposure, the skin returns to its original thickness and the sebum and bacteria become trapped. Spots, blackheads and enlarged pores return.
Moreover, whether skin is exposed to the sun in summer or winter, the sun’s rays aggravate imperfections and increase the risk of pigment marks and spots.

Apply generously and evenly before sun exposure, covering all exposed skin. Reducing the amount applied significantly reduces the level of protection. A sun protection product never provides total protection. Repeat application frequently to maintain protection, especially after sweating, swimming or towel-drying. Avoid sun exposure between 12pm and 4pm when the sun’s rays are strongest, or make sure you are wearing protective clothing. Sunburn is dangerous, especially for children. Use sun protection products that are appropriate for your skin type. The use of this product should not encourage you to stay out in the sun for longer. Prolonged exposure to the sun can be dangerous. Keep babies and infants out of direct sunlight. Make sure your baby always wears protective clothing in the sun and only apply sun protection to exposed skin.
